The Rosh Yeshiva of 'Knesseth Hezekiah - Kfar Hasidim,' the Gaon Rabbi Yitzchak Bernstein zt"l, who studied in the yeshiva in Kfar Hasidim with the holy Gaon and Tzaddik Rabbi Eliezer Berland shlit"a, spoke in an interview with 'Kav HaMeida' (the information line) about his years of study with Rabbi Berland shlit"a in the yeshiva. "He was a man of great emunah (faith) and great bitachon (trust) even back then. He never reported to the recruitment office. It was a great wonder; there is no explanation for it. They would put him on the list of those who needed to travel, and afterward, the Rosh Yeshiva would receive a notice that Rabbi Berland shlit"a didn't show up at all. He [the Rosh Yeshiva] would give him a note, and the Rav would throw it in the trash." "When the Rav shlit"a would recite Shir HaShirim (Song of Songs) in the afternoon, it was something to hear. They said about him and saw in him already in the yeshiva that he would become a Rav. He sat and studied with great diligence. I was also at the Rav shlit"a's wedding."
